Russia loses over 1,000 soldiers and almost 200 pieces of equipment

Iryna Balachuk — Friday, 12 July 2024, 07:22

Russian forces have lost 1,030 soldiers killed and wounded, as well as 48 artillery systems and 23 armoured combat vehicles over the past 24 hours.

Source: General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ine on Facebook 

Details: The total combat losses of the Russian forces between 24 February 2022 and 12 July 2024 are estimated to be as follows [figures in parentheses represent the latest losses – ed.]: 

  • approximately 556,650 (+1,030) military personnel;
  • 8,191 (+9) tanks;
  • 15,755 (+23) armoured combat vehicles;
  • 15,158 (+48) artillery systems;
  • 1,119 (+0) multiple-launch rocket systems;
  • 888 (+2) air defence systems;
  • 361 (+0) fixed-wing aircraft;
  • 326 (+0) helicopters;
  • 12,035 (+26) strategic and tactical UAVs;
  • 2,397 (+5) cruise missiles;
  • 28 (+0) ships and boats;
  • 1 (+0) submarines;
  • 20,409 (+84) vehicles and tankers;
  • 2,543 (+8) special vehicles and other equipment. 

The information is being confirmed.
